Dental anomaly of teeth associated with defective bone formation is seen in_______________?
Correct answer: B. dentinogenesis imperfecta
- A. amelogenesis imperfecta
- B. dentinogenesis imperfecta
- C. Odontodysplasia
- D. Osteitis deformans
Explanation
Dentinogenesis imperfecta may occur with osteogenesis imperfecta, a disorder of defective bone formation, and produces opalescent, weak teeth. Amelogenesis imperfecta primarily affects enamel, while odontodysplasia is a localized developmental defect.
